#2a323f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a323f is composed of 16.5% red, 19.6%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.3% black. It has a hue angle of 217.1 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 20.6%. #2a323f color hex could be obtained by blending #54647e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2a323f color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#2a323f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a323f has RGB values of R:42, G:50,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 2765375.
